用excel做一份文具管理表格
时间: 2023-03-13 20:44:38 浏览: 298
我可以给你提供一些技巧,帮助你创建一个文具管理表格:
1. 首先,打开Excel,创建一个新的工作表。
2. 创建一个表头,输入你要管理的文具的名称、数量、价格和其他相关信息。
3. 然后,在表中输入文具的信息。
4. 最后,保存你的表格,并可以随时更新和编辑。
相关问题
用C语言线性表实现文具店的货品管理
可以使用结构体来表示货品信息,例如:
```
typedef struct {
int id; // 货品编号
char name[20]; // 货品名称
int quantity; // 货品数量
float price; // 货品单价
} Product;
```
然后使用数组来存储货品信息,例如:
```
Product products[100]; // 最多存储100个货品
int numProducts = 0; // 当前存储的货品数量
```
可以实现以下功能:
1. 添加货品
```
void addProduct(int id, char *name, int quantity, float price) {
if (numProducts >= 100) {
printf("货品数量已达上限\n");
return;
}
products[numProducts].id = id;
strcpy(products[numProducts].name, name);
products[numProducts].quantity = quantity;
products[numProducts].price = price;
numProducts++;
}
```
2. 删除货品
```
void deleteProduct(int id) {
int i;
for (i = 0; i < numProducts; i++) {
if (products[i].id == id) {
break;
}
}
if (i == numProducts) {
printf("找不到编号为%d的货品\n", id);
return;
}
for (; i < numProducts - 1; i++) {
products[i] = products[i + 1];
}
numProducts--;
}
```
3. 修改货品
```
void modifyProduct(int id, char *name, int quantity, float price) {
int i;
for (i = 0; i < numProducts; i++) {
if (products[i].id == id) {
break;
}
}
if (i == numProducts) {
printf("找不到编号为%d的货品\n", id);
return;
}
strcpy(products[i].name, name);
products[i].quantity = quantity;
products[i].price = price;
}
```
4. 查询货品
```
void queryProduct(int id) {
int i;
for (i = 0; i < numProducts; i++) {
if (products[i].id == id) {
printf("编号:%d,名称:%s,数量:%d,单价:%.2f\n", products[i].id, products[i].name, products[i].quantity, products[i].price);
return;
}
}
printf("找不到编号为%d的货品\n", id);
}
```
5. 显示所有货品
```
void displayProducts() {
int i;
for (i = 0; i < numProducts; i++) {
printf("编号:%d,名称:%s,数量:%d,单价:%.2f\n", products[i].id, products[i].name, products[i].quantity, products[i].price);
}
}
```
以上就是用C语言线性表实现文具店的货品管理的基本思路。
用线性表实现文具店的货品管理问题
可以使用线性表来实现文具店的货品管理问题。具体来说,可以使用数组或链表来存储货品信息,每个货品可以包含名称、价格、库存等属性。可以通过遍历线性表来实现货品的添加、删除、修改和查询等操作。同时,可以使用排序算法对货品进行排序,方便管理和查找。
阅读全文